Just How Cooler Weather Affects Memory and Cognition



Temperature adjustments don't just influence physical convenience. Study recommends that ecological changes can influence cognitive feature, especially in people already experiencing memory difficulties. When thermostats require changing and coats come out of storage, these regular changes can feel complex to a person whose brain has a hard time to process new information.



Senior citizens with dementia frequently experience difficulty recognizing seasonal adjustments. A person could insist on wearing summer season garments during a chilly November morning due to the fact that their mind hasn't registered the temperature level change. This confusion stems from the condition itself as opposed to stubbornness or bad judgment. The areas of the brain responsible for sensing temperature and making suitable decisions about clothes often weaken as cognitive conditions progress.



In addition, much shorter daylight hours that go along with November can impact body clocks. Many individuals with memory conditions already fight with sleep disturbances, and the earlier sundowns quality of loss can worsen these problems. When darkness gets here by 5 p.m., people may come to be dizzy about the moment of day, resulting in increased frustration or sundowning behaviors.



Creating Comfortable Indoor Environments



Maintaining a regular, comfy interior temperature becomes crucial when exterior problems vary. Houses in Campbell often don't need extensive heating unit, however November evenings can dip into the 40s, making appropriate environment control essential for senior safety and security and convenience.



Setting thermostats to maintain constant temperatures between 68 and 72 levels helps people with cognitive difficulties feel secure. Abrupt temperature variants can trigger confusion and pain that manifests as behavior changes. Family members caregivers need to inspect multiple spaces throughout the home, as Campbell houses sometimes have temperature variants in between rooms depending upon sun exposure and insulation.



Quality dementia care at home includes focus to environmental details that may appear minor however considerably influence daily wellness. Split bed linen allows for simple adjustment if somebody really feels as well cozy or cool during the night. Maintaining light-weight blankets obtainable in common living locations offers individuals the choice to include heat without requiring to communicate discomfort verbally.



All-natural light exposure stays essential also as days expand shorter. Opening drapes and blinds throughout morning hours helps preserve healthy and balanced sleep-wake cycles. Positioning favorite chairs near home windows where loved ones can really feel mild sunlight produces opportunities for all-natural vitamin D absorption and mood regulation.



Adjusting Daily Routines for Seasonal Changes



November's arrival often implies changing home routines to fit earlier darkness. These shifts need thoughtful planning when somebody in the home has memory challenges. Beginning dinner prep work previously in the afternoon and completing exterior tasks before 4 p.m. assists avoid the confusion that sunset can trigger.



Early morning routines could likewise need modification. Cooler temperature levels indicate giving additional time for obtaining dressed, as selecting appropriate garments ends up being much more complicated when warmer layers are needed. Setting out total outfits the night prior to removes decision-making anxiety and makes sure appropriate clothing selections for the day's weather condition.

Managing Seasonal Health Concerns



November notes the beginning of chilly and influenza period, making preventive health and wellness actions particularly essential for seniors with memory conditions. People experiencing cognitive decrease may not bear in mind to wash their hands consistently or acknowledge very early illness signs, placing them at greater threat for seasonal conditions.



Family members caretakers need to develop visible tips concerning hand hygiene near sinks. Basic notes or images can prompt required actions without nagging. Checking for signs of health problem comes to be crucial, as somebody with dementia may not communicate feeling unhealthy till symptoms become severe.



Hydration typically decreases when weather condition cools since people don't feel as dehydrated. Elders with memory difficulties especially have problem with keeping appropriate liquid intake. Maintaining canteen visible throughout the home and offering cozy beverages like herbal tea or brew supplies hydration while also supplying comfort throughout cooler climate.



The air in Campbell homes can end up being drier throughout November as furnace run much more frequently. Utilizing humidifiers helps preserve comfortable moisture levels, preventing dry skin and respiratory system irritation. Comfy physical problems support better rest quality and general well-being.

Safety Considerations for November Weather



Also mild temperature drops need safety and security awareness for individuals with memory conditions. Campbell's November weather condition could bring occasional rain, making walkways unsafe and outdoor problems more challenging. Families ought to make certain appropriate illumination around entryways and remove any kind of journey threats that damp climate might intensify.



Complication concerning suitable outdoor clothing can result in safety and security worries. Somebody may tip outdoors using inadequate clothing due to the fact that they don't recognize the temperature level modification. Maintaining often utilized exits secure while keeping emergency accessibility aids avoid hazardous exterior wandering throughout cooler weather.



Heating systems need correct upkeep prior to consistent use starts. Carbon monoxide detectors must have fresh batteries, and any kind of space heaters should consist of automatic shut-off features. Individuals with cognitive obstacles may not identify risks from heating equipment, making preventive safety measures necessary.



Cooking area safety should have added focus as cozy drink and soup intake rises. Burns from warm fluids posture dangers for any person, yet people with memory problems might fail to remember that beverages are warm or misjudge temperatures. Supervision during dish prep work and offering drinks at risk-free temperatures protects against agonizing crashes.
